This morning Noah had a grand mal seizure- completely out of left field for us as he has been seizure-free for almost 8 months now- since March 5, 2004. His last t/c was January 10, 2004. He has been on the ketogenic diet since March 2, 2004 and med-free since July, 2004. His last EEG was 1 month ago and it was absolutely normal as a normal person could be. Don't know really much right now- still in a fog here... I always have the baby monitor in his room and this morning while we were all still sleeping at 6:45 AM I heard him " squeal " and if you have heard this before a seizure before, then you know what I am talking about. I don't even remember making it up to his room- I was there and he was having a t/c. It lasted less than 3 minutes and he was fine- slept it off for about an hour and woke up like nothing happened. He has been fine all day- maybe some slight hyperactivity/behavior issues, but that's about all I've noticed. I took him to the pediatrician this morning and he has a slight ear infection in one ear. He is now on Amoxicillin capsules and we (family, doctors, etc) are hoping & believing it's just caused by the infection and won't happen again... as for the diet- I can't imagine any way that something could have snuck in- I am always with him- he is so good on the diet- doesn't try to cheat- never gave me reason to doubt anything in the past couple days... only thing is that he now brushes his teeth 3 times a day now instead of the previous 2 times a day and maybe he's getting too much toothpaste? (Keto-friendly Tom's of Maine spearmint). We have all had colds here at the house the past week & a half, so the infection thing could very well be it. Have you checked his blood glucose and ketone levels, or did you this morning? If illness is playing a part and upsetting the diet, it is usually because of the glucose stress response to infection. Or it could have been from spiking a very high temp, like a febrile convulsion that could have come whether he was an epileptic or not. I kinda doubt that changing using toothpaste from twice a day to three times would be enough to trigger it, but if it was that, again - glucose and blood ketone levels would prob tell you if that were the case? Or do you check urine ketones only? If so, might be too hard to pinpoint whether ketones being affected at the time played a part.
